Ingredients

Makes 2 generous servings. Use the best vanilla ice cream you can find.

  • 1 1/2 cups vanilla ice cream
  • 2 tbsp c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 5 chocolate sandwich cookies

Instructions

  1. Add the vanilla ice cream, cream cheese, milk, and cookies to a blender.
  2. Blend until mostly smooth, leaving some cookie pieces.
  3. Pour into a chilled glass, top with cookie crumbs, and serve immediately.

Tips for the Best Cheesecake Cookie Milkshake

  • Soften the cream cheese for a smooth, tangy base.
  • Leave cookie chunks for crunch.
  • Add graham crumbs to boost the cheesecake feel.
  • Chill your glass to keep it frosty.

Dairy-Free Version

Use dairy-free ice cream and plant-based milk such as oat or almond.

Protein Version

Add one scoop of vanilla protein powder with a little extra milk.

Storage

Best enjoyed fresh.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 24 hours and blend again before serving.
